The Kodak
DirectView CR long-length imaging system lets you
capture long-bone computed radiography (CR) images -
full leg and full spine (up to 43 X 129 cm).
System features:
|
• |
A wall-mounted
vertical cassette holder, counterbalanced for easy
up-and-down movement
|
• |
Four 35 x 43-cm
cassettes specially keyed to fit four locations in
the holder
|
• |
Software license for
accessing image-stitching software*

Stitch up to four
images automatically and view the composite image at
the DirectView CR 800 / 900 series system or remote
operations panel.
|
• |
Software automatically
aligns, orders, and rotates images for stitching --
no manual intervention needed.
|
• |
Distribute images
automatically to networked destinations.
|
• |
Use existing 14 X 36
in. or 14 X 51 in. antiscatter grid, or optional 17
X 51 in. Kodak DirectView long-length grid.
|
• |
Reliable stitching
software and Kodak's advanced image processing
minimize the need for retakes for few, if any,
visible seams.
|
*The DirectView CR system must be
running Kodak DirectView software 3.2 or higher to
use this long-length imaging system. |
